The Battle of Barnet in 1471 was combated at nearby Monken Hadley, where Yorkist troops led by King Edward IV eliminated the rebellious "Kingmaker" Richard Neville, Earl of Warwick, and Warwick's sibling, John Neville, 1st Marquess of Montagu. This was among one of the most essential fights of the Wars of the Roses. By 1901 the parish was minimized to 380 acres (1.5 km2) and had a population of 2,893. The tower of Barnet parish church St John the Baptist at the top of Barnet Hill declares to be the highest possible point in between itself and the Ural Mountains 2,000 miles (3,200 km) to the east. However, the very same has actually been claimed of many other factors.

For a London town, Barnet exists very high; the High Street is 427 feet (130 m) over water level and the bordering southern land no much less than 295 feet (90 m). Barnet Common covered the whole location south of Wood Road consisting of places such as Duck Island, and Underhill as much as the Dollis. Originally the area was a timber, which was gotten rid of to create the typical by the 16th century.

In 1729 the lord of the chateau, the Fight it out of Chandos , confined 135 acres of the Usual. In return for the loss of rights of field the Battle each other offered a charity for the poor. This took the type of land being deposited, the rent from which would be used to buy wintertime gas for the "deserving inadequate", called "Fuel Land".

So prominent was the water that it was bottled and marketed in London, and Barnet nearly came resource to be a spa community. Pepys, the renowned diarist, rode from London in 1664 "to see the Wells" he had a meal at the Red Lion and advanced "half a mile off; and there I drunk three glasses and went and walked, and returned and drunk two more.


In 1808 the well was rebuilt with a subterranean curved chamber, and brought back into prominent viewpoint by the writings of a doctor from Arkley called William Trinder.




The well was uncovered in the 1920s, and in 1937 another well home was constructed in Well Home Technique. Barnet Council refurbished the Physic Well in 2018 to change the roof, mount illumination and a brand-new drainage system to make the structure water tight. Historic England added around 1/3 of the costs with a grant.
